The Social Network - this is how you cut a trailer




This past weekend, I saw the trailer for The Social Network at the cinema for the second time in three weeks. The first time I saw this trailer, I was captivated by the choir cover of Radiohead's Creep, which seemed to perfectly fit into the film's message. The second time I saw this trailer, I felt that again the audio really drove the video and left me thinking that I saw one of the greatest trailer creations ever. And I'm not all gung ho about seeing the film, I'm strictly discussing the trailer.

Again, I am not doing back flips to see the film or anything, but the trailer is so well executed that I needed to post it for those who might not have seen it yet. Excellent choice of song, perfect section of the selected song used, good build up with little dialogue, and pinpoint editing. The film might suck, but the trailer gets an A grade from me.
